Output 5e89e9bfff5462f8ccaba3609eed196cd8d8afb9bc36915e5f25f0d7417b2346:0

value
21324051
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bde68dd7753777c6a893d37062c4fbfc5209d270 OP_EQUAL
address
3K17pydhdSXfGeXAaQZf4WULrVx9SRKnQf
transaction
5e89e9bfff5462f8ccaba3609eed196cd8d8afb9bc36915e5f25f0d7417b2346
spent
true